Overview

Milestones define the major phases of your renovation and trigger payment requests (draw requests) when complete. Instead of paying everything upfront, you fund the project in stages - only releasing money as work is inspected and approved. This protects your budget and keeps contractors accountable.

Retention

Hold back funds for quality:

Standard retention: 5-10% of each draw

Example:

Milestone 2: Rough-Ins
Total value: $8,500
Payment now: $7,650 (90%)
Retention held: $850 (10%)

Retention released when:
  All work complete
  Final inspection passed
  30-day warranty period over
  No defects found

Best Practices

Milestone Planning

  1. Use Industry Standards: Follow typical renovation phases
  2. Keep Milestones Measurable: Clear completion criteria
  3. Set Realistic Dates: Buffer for delays
  4. Balance Payments: Don't front-load contractor
  5. Hold Retention: Protect final quality
  6. Document Everything: Photos, inspections, approvals
  7. Communicate Clearly: Expectations upfront

Payment Management

  1. Inspect Before Paying: Always verify completion
  2. Use Punch Lists: Address minor issues
  3. Hold 10% Retention: Standard practice
  4. Get Lien Waivers: Before final payment
  5. Pay Promptly: After approval (maintain goodwill)
  6. Track All Payments: Documentation for taxes
  7. Budget 20% Extra: Contingency for overruns

Quality Control

  1. Define Deliverables: Clear checklist for each milestone
  2. Schedule Inspections: Proactive, not reactive
  3. Take Lots of Photos: Evidence of progress/problems
  4. Test Everything: Don't assume it works
  5. Get Permits Approved: Before paying
  6. Walk-through with Contractor: Address concerns together
  7. Don't Rush: Quality over speed
